I recently stared a cherry shrimp tank in my 8l nano aquarium , so far I have seven adult cherry shrimp ( 3 females 4 males ) and I have some ceramic breeding tubes with Christmas moss around them , 2 moss balls , dwuaf hairgrass , some rock but no heater. My tank has a small filter compartment at the back with also creates a gentle flow of water. One of my females are already pregnant ( so excited !! ) and I was just wondering what is the maximum number of cherry shrimp that could fit in this 8l tank ?

There is no "maximum number" per se. You'll just have to see how well the shrimp do once they reproduce...if you end up with 20 or 30 due to offspring and they do well, then great. But I would not necessarily throw in 20-30 adult shrimp into such a small tank.
